ANNUAL CONFERENCE EXHIBITORS
As an exhibitor at the Soil and Water Conservation Society (SWCS) annual conference you can showcase your products and services while meeting face-to-face with end users. You will have access to as many as 700 influential national and international conservation professionals.
 
EXHIBITOR BENEFITS INCLUDE:
 TWO meeting registrations and exhibitor badges.
 8’ x 8’ exhibit booth plus skirted table, chairs, sign, etc.
 Multiple opportunities for interaction, including a 2-hour reception Monday evening in the Exhibit Hall.

07 LogoANNUAL CONFERENCE SPONSORSHIPS
The Soil and Water Conservation Society welcomes the support of Annual Conference sponsors.  Sponsorship helps SWCS to maintain low attendee registration fees as well as demonstrates sponsors’ support of the Society. 

All sponsors of $1,000 or more receive the following benefits.
• Priority in assignment of exhibit space at the Annual Conference
• Acknowledgement of support in the Annual Conference Program
• SWCS Sponsorship sign placed near sponsor’s booth
• SWCS Sponsor ribbons given to booth workers All sponsors of $3,000 or more will receive access to a corporate lounge.  The corporate lounge is a secluded room where sponsors can relax and entertain up to two guests at a time.  

In addition, specific recognition is offered to special event sponsors including signage, slides, inclusion in the Annual Conference Program and on the SWCS website.
